    Locations Filter not populated when choose Call Number search in Cataloging

    Question

    The Cataloging User's Guide says:

    "Users can select a Locations filter to further limit a search when doing call number searches. Locations are defined locally in the System Administration module."

    But the System Administration User's Guide doesn't reference the Locations Filter, and no choices are displayed in the Locations Filter box, no matter what type of index is selected. How are the locations defined and displayed?

    Answer

    Locations filter is available for MFHD Call Number (CALL) searches that are done as Find. Location and other limits are not available for Browse searches.

    The Locations filter box is populated from the locations defined in System Administration > System > Locations.
